Ingredients
- 6 cups ketchup
- 1 cup water
- 1 cup apple cider vinegar
- 1 cup brown sugar (packed)
- ½ cup honey
- 2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
- 2 tablespoons lemon juice
- 2 tablespoons smoked paprika
- 1 tablespoon garlic powder
- 1 tablespo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on ground mustard
- 1 teaspoon ground black pepper
- 1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
- 2 teaspoons liquid smoke (optional)
- 2 teaspoons salt
Instructions
- In a large pot, combine all ingredients and stir well.
- Simmer over medium heat for 30-35 minutes until thickened.
- Sterilize canning jars by boiling them for at least 10 minutes.
- Use a canning funnel to ladle hot sauce into jars, leaving about ½ inch headspace.
- Wipe jar rims with a clean cloth and seal with lids.
- Process jars in a water bath canner for 20 minutes.
- Cool jars on a towel or rack for 12-24 hours before storing.
